Sarah defends banks, fintechs, and financial services companies facing state and federal government investigations, enforcement proceedings, and individual and class action lawsuits involving the Fair Credit Reporting Act (FCRA), Fair Debt Collection Practices Act (FDCPA), Equal Credit Opportunity Act (ECOA), Truth in Lending Act (TILA), Title X of the Dodd-Frank Act (UDAAP), state consumer protection laws, and fraud.
She regularly represents clients facing investigations and enforcement proceedings brought by the Consumer Financial Protection Bureau (CFPB), the Federal Trade Commission (FTC), and various state agencies involving auto finance, short-term lending, fair lending, debt collection, credit reporting, payment processing, and UDAAP issues. Sarah also advises clients on regulatory compliance and due diligence matters.
